Morpheus8
A fractional radiofrequency device that inserts an array of electrodes into tissue and delivers RF energy at selected depths.

At a glance
| Primary purpose | Dermatologic and surgical procedures requiring electrocoagulation, hemostasis, or contraction/coagulation of soft tissue within the device's cleared parameters. |
|---|---|
| Mechanism | Programmable needle electrodes penetrate tissue and deliver fractional bipolar radiofrequency, creating discrete zones of thermal coagulation at selected depths. |
| When results appear | Early treatment effects evolve over weeks to months as healing and remodelling occur. |
| Typical sessions | Often delivered as a series, but a universal session count is not established by the FDA clearance; protocol depends on indication and settings. |
| Downtime | Redness, swelling, crusting, pinpoint bleeding, tenderness, and temporary track marks can occur; deeper or higher-energy treatment can extend recovery. |
| Reversibility | Not reversible; needle and thermal injury cannot be withdrawn. |
| Documented risks | Pain, bleeding, infection, burns, pigment change, scarring, fat loss, contour change, nerve injury, and disfigurement. FDA issued a 2025 safety communication about serious complications reported with certain RF-microneedling uses. |
| Most common disappointment | Device branding can obscure how strongly depth, energy, passes, tip, and provider judgment determine both result and risk. |
| Common marketing misconception | FDA clearance for coagulation/contraction uses is not a blanket clearance for every advertised wrinkle, scar, fat-remodelling, or tightening claim. |
| What varies by provider | Needle depth, coated versus uncoated tip, energy per pin, pulse duration, passes, overlap, treatment endpoint, anatomy, anesthesia, and infection control. |
| Skin-tone considerations | The K231790 clearance limits energy above 62 mJ per pin to Fitzpatrick skin types I–IV. Lower-energy treatment still requires individualized settings and pigment-risk counselling. |
| When this treatment may not be appropriate | When the patient cannot accept thermal-injury risks, has active infection or impaired healing, or expects a result outside the supported device indication. |
| United States regulatory status | FDA 510(k)-cleared, including K231790, for specified dermatologic and surgical electrocoagulation, hemostasis, and soft-tissue coagulation/contraction uses; high-energy use has a Fitzpatrick-type limitation. |
| Canadian regulatory status | Health Canada MDALL lists active Class III InMode fractional RF device licences that include Morpheus8 configurations; exact model and handpiece should be verified. |
| Evidence status | High for device mechanism, clearance boundaries, and current FDA safety warning; lower and heterogeneous for aesthetic protocol, session count, and durability. |
